    Exclamation Trump: I support the ban on assault weapons

    I generally oppose gun control, but I support the ban on assault weapons and I support a slightly longer waiting period to purchase a gun.

    Source: The America We Deserve, by Donald Trump, p.102 , Jul 2, 2000

    Trump has stated that he does NOT consider the AR-15 an assault rifle.

    I believe when trump was using the term "assault weapons" in 2000 he meant "select-fire" fully automatic "assault rifle" as defined by the miltary.

    ie he supports a ban on civilian "select-fire" full auto.

    http://www.ammoland.com/2015/07/dona...#axzz3gxA1x0u8

    AmmoLand: The deceptive term “Assault Weapons” has proven to be a buzz word among the anti-gun media. Back in 2000 in your book “The America We Deserve” you wrote “The Republicans walk the NRA line and refuse to even limited restrictions. I generally oppose gun control, but I support the ban on assault weapons and I also support a slightly longer waiting period to purchase a gun.” Since that time the AR15 rifle, what the media calls an “assault weapons“, has become America’s most popular firearm with millions and millions of them owned by good people.
    Do you still stand by this quote or has your thinking evolved over the 15 years since you wrote that line?
    Donald Trump:
    “I certainly stand by my opposition to Gun Control when it comes to taking guns from law-abiding citizens. You mention that the media describes the AR-15 as an “assault rifle,” which is one example of the many distortions they use to sell their agenda. However, the AR-15 does not fall under this category. Gun-banners are unfortunately preoccupied with the AR-15, magazine capacity, grips, and other aesthetics, precisely because of its popularity.”
    “To the Left every gun is an assault weapon.”

    “Gun control does not reduce crime. It has consistently failed to stop violence. Americans are entitled to protect their families, their property and themselves. In fact, in right-to-carry states the violent crime rate is 24% lower than the rest of the United States and the murder rate is 28% lower. This should not be up for debate.”
